Output 76ba780779e0648de8757fea54c85239c4c31e4b013a78d063aea78a2fedc094:25

value
22840028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03c7020620bd830fdd3361047363a8afa0118faf OP_EQUAL
address
M8F8fKMyif3143YLb6j7w49LEgxt8f7r8T
transaction
76ba780779e0648de8757fea54c85239c4c31e4b013a78d063aea78a2fedc094
spent
true